Re: R1 - Actual Song Difficulties V2
That's probably because Moonbeam is composed of mainly 16th stream. Destiny has a lot of easy parts, so even if you lost a lot of life during one of the tricky parts, you can gain it all back. Most novices aren't capable of doing that on streamy songs like Moonbeam. They can only clear Moonbeam if they make it to the really easy middle part. Yeah, Moonbeam is probably like right below Destiny, I find them on par, but that's just my opinion.

Re: R1 - Actual Song Difficulties V2
no. Kick You A = 186bpm. has solid streams with jumps in it. EHHS v2 is 180bpm, almost all gallops or bursts, huge section of 8th jumps... very easy jump in 8 of the bursts, 4 in each section.
it's a high 4.5, not a 5. the songs that are low 5 are MUCH more stream intensive of 180bpm, like carrousel or rose (182) or dot death (bursts, but harder bursts, longer, and trickier patterns). and stop making new threads every time you disagree with a rating. you were right the last time, and i changed it. this time, i'd have to disagree with you. |
